
“The speed in which email has been adopted by business has in many ways outstripped both software functionality and legislative requirements, providing real commercial and legal risks for those businesses who are not keeping up,” he said.
According to Trevena since its original inception as a ‘handy little office memo system’ email has become the primary communication tool for businesses, overtaking even the telephone. However, software like Outlook only provides functionality for day-to-day individual use and do not rate as a medium to long term corporate email management solution.
“The extensive use of email now requires businesses to be able to have all transmissions automatically stored and indexed for future recovery for legal, commercial or internal reasons.
